We have confirmed drift between the documented autoscaler contract and what the Queuemaster fleet actually enforces. Plugins that compute scaling hints against the published queue-depth thresholds will see different behaviour in regions where operators hand-edited the scale-up cooldown last quarter. Until the drift is reconciled, plugin authors should treat the documented values as advisory and read effective settings at runtime via the introspection endpoint. The currently deployed production configuration is reproduced below for reference.

config for yahof-tajop:
zorath:
  pin: 7493
  metrics_host: metrics.zorath.tolvaqsys.internal
  tenant: praiel
  seal: seal_fd9cd4f1

Subject: Handover — Taskforge migration

Hey team, quick handover before my shift ends. We're mid-migration from the old Gristmill job queue to Taskforge. Legacy jobs still drain through the shim, so expect duplicate-delivery alerts until Thursday. Ignore the retry-count warnings; they're cosmetic. If anything stalls on the shim, page the migration owner at this address.

alerts address for kafof-bagag: kasael@olvarqdyn.corp

## Tuning

The receipt mailer (Almsgate) batches donation receipts and sends through the Thornquay relay. On-call: if the queue backs up, resist the urge to crank batch size — the relay rate-limits per connection, and bigger batches just mean bigger retries. Scale worker count first, then shorten the flush interval. Dedupe window must stay longer than the retry horizon or donors get duplicate receipts, which generates tickets. All knobs live in one place and are read at worker start. Current production values follow.

tuning table, kajop-yafof:
QUOTAS = {
    "wenath": 10,
    "ulaael": 5,
}

## Further Reading

The sync conflict between Tidewell Calendar and the Merrow booking service stems from both systems claiming authority over recurring events. The resolution strategy (last-writer-wins with a tombstone window) is intentional and should not be "simplified" without reading the history. The design discussion, rejected alternatives, and known edge cases are documented on the internal design page.

operations page: https://superset.kelvicorp.example/pipeline/run/display/view/9edfe8e23ee3f5ff